
Position Overview
The
Director of Business Development
will be a senior individual contributor and front-line revenue generator, responsible for identifying, developing, and closing new business opportunities. This role will sit alongside another senior hunter and work closely with sales leadership, account management, and operations. The ideal candidate brings existing
freight forwarding and project cargo relationships , understands port-centric logistics, and is comfortable selling complex industrial warehousing and heavy lift solutions rather than transactional freight. Key Responsibilities
Generate new revenue through
freight forwarders, OEMs, EPCs, and project logistics providers Expand relationships with
Original Equipment Manufacturers (OEMs)
producing heavy, oversized, or energy-related equipment Leverage an existing
book of business
within the freight forwarding and project cargo ecosystem Identify opportunities tied to
energy and green-energy infrastructure projects , including large battery systems Partner with Account Management and Operations to ensure smooth project execution Collaborate with leadership on go-to-market strategy, pricing, and long-term contracts Maintain a strong new-business pipeline with accurate forecasting Represent the organization at customer meetings, port-related activities, and industry events Provide input on
commission design and sales incentives
as the organization scales Candidate Profile
Proven
hunter
with a track record of new business development Existing industry relationships and transferable book of business in:
Freight forwarding Project cargo Heavy lift or industrial logistics
Experience selling into:
OEMs EPCs Energy or renewable energy supply chains
Strong understanding of
port operations, FTZ warehousing, and project logistics Comfortable operating in a PE-backed, growth-oriented environment Self-motivated, relationship-driven, and execution-focused Experience with CargoWise or similar systems is a plus
